Just introducing myself. My name is David. I am in west Los Angeles. I am new here. Although I camped as a kid with my family, I am now re-getting into it as an adult with about 5 major trips (Carrizo Plains, KOFA National Wildlife Preserve, Joshua Tree National Park, Mojave National Preserve, Saguro National Park) and a few smaller excursions to Ohai and similar areas.)

All of these towing a 27-foot Airstream Globetrotter. It's very nice but limited on where I can drag it. Now I want the best of both worlds, with an option to not be as limited into where I can go.

Now I have a build slot for the Nutzo Tech 2 series for my 2020 Ram 2500 Power Wagon which will be modified for a little more spirited adventures down some places the Airstream won't like to go whilst I am trying to decide between an Opus-2, Opus-15, Vorsheer XOC or something else entirely.

I am very much a novice but highly committed to the Overlanding lifestyle. I just love it. I wanted to join a community and soak up information and perhaps grab someone's well-loved trailer as they move up or on until I get some more laps under my belt.

Here are a few photos of my "donor" vehicle. Not very exciting just yet, but it will come together fast.
